Transaction 23f520a2c9313876fcd6f1320177e3722c6817d0ca301947c87d080b9b7e4f11
1 Input
1 Output
-
23f520a2c9313876fcd6f1320177e3722c6817d0ca301947c87d080b9b7e4f11:0
- value
- 2765408
- script pubkey
- OP_0 OP_PUSHBYTES_20 e24a34c35918a42b2c5ec21f7b3a6fb3c824538b
- address
- bc1quf9rfs6erzjzktz7cg0hkwn0k0yzg5uthkwm9k